Music and movies have always been a winning combination, especially when it comes to celebrating the craft of guitar playing. From biopics about legendary musicians to fictional dramas that capture the essence of rock 'n' roll, there are countless films that showcase the magic of the guitar. In this review, we'll take a look at some of the most iconic music movies that feature guitar legends and explore why they continue to resonate with audiences. 1. "Walk the Line" (2005) Starring Joaquin Phoenix as the legendary Johnny Cash, "Walk the Line" chronicles the life and career of the country music icon. While the film covers various aspects of Cash's life, including his struggles with addiction and turbulent relationships, it also highlights his undeniable talent as a guitar player. Phoenix's portrayal of Cash's distinctive guitar-playing style is both authentic and captivating, making "Walk the Line" a must-see for fans of country music and guitar enthusiasts alike. 2. "Jimi: All Is by My Side" (2013) Set in the 1960s, "Jimi: All Is by My Side" follows the rise of guitar virtuoso Jimi Hendrix, played by André Benjamin. The film provides a glimpse into the life of a musical genius whose innovative guitar techniques revolutionized the rock music scene. Benjamin's portrayal of Hendrix's mesmerizing guitar skills is nothing short of impressive, capturing the raw energy and emotion that defined the legendary musician's performances. With a killer soundtrack and stunning visuals, "Jimi: All Is by My Side" is a must-watch for anyone who appreciates the power of the guitar. 3. "Almost Famous" (2000) Although not a biopic in the traditional sense, "Almost Famous" offers a fictionalized look at the world of rock music through the eyes of aspiring journalist William Miller, played by Patrick Fugit. As Miller navigates the turbulent waters of the 1970s music scene, he encounters iconic guitarists such as Russell Hammond, portrayed by Billy Crudup. While Russell's dynamic stage presence and impressive guitar solos steal the show, the film also delves into the personal struggles and triumphs of being a rock star. With a killer soundtrack featuring classic rock hits, "Almost Famous" is a love letter to the guitar gods of yesteryear. 4. "School of Rock" (2003) While not a traditional music biopic, "School of Rock" is a feel-good comedy that celebrates the transformative power of music, particularly the electric guitar. Jack Black stars as Dewey Finn, a down-on-his-luck musician who poses as a substitute teacher and forms a rock band with his young students. As Dewey guides his students through the ins and outs of rock 'n' roll, he empowers them to find their unique musical voices, with the electric guitar playing a central role in their journey. Packed with high-energy performances and hilarious moments, "School of Rock" is a fun and heartwarming tribute to the joys of making music.
